comparemela.com
Home
Mata Sumitra Devi Hospital
Top Locations Tagged with Mata Sumitra Devi Hospital
Mata Sumitra Devi Hospital in India - 110043/Optometrist near New Delhi
1). Mata Sumitra Devi Hospital New Delhi India
vimarsana © 2020. All Rights Reserved.